1 - if you plan right your first season, you can build 5 of 8 200 level sections your first off season if you have the money and use any additional cash to expand seats - the OP failed miserably in this aspect

2 - you make more money typically by expanding your lower level seats than purchasing your 300 level seats anyway, and you can expand that seating right away if you have all that cash because you have won so many games and have max fan support

a 100 level sideline seat costs $1,000 per seat
at 1.5x you can sell tickets for $63, or $504 for an 8 game home schedule
$1000/504 = 1.98 seasons to pay it back

even a 200 level EZ seat sells for $33, or $264 for an 8 game schedule, with payback in 3.78 seasons (1000/264)

a 300 level section costs $833.33 per seat ($4.5M for 5400 seats)
at 1.5x you can sell tickets for $22.50, or $180 for an 8 game home schedule
833.33/180 = 4.63 seasons to pay it back

so, unless you have expanded every single seat in your stadium, GLB is actually doing you a favor by forcing you to expand seating as opposed to purchasing that 300 level section

I don't think all the people jumping on board with this understand math all that well
